91, Fernley Road, Birmingham is described in the public record as a period house with 1,711 ft2 of internal area, sitting on a 197 m2 plot.
Locally, houses of this size normally have 5 bedrooms with a garden.
Our estimate of the sale value of 91, Fernley Road, Birmingham is £280,568 and its rental estimate is £1,237 per month, given the available information and assuming reasonable condition.
Fernley Road, Birmingham, B11 falls within the B11 postal district, in the borough of Birmingham.
91, Fernley Road, Birmingham has no records in the the Land Registry and a single entry in the EPC database dated April 2016.
We combine this information with public data of neighbouring properties to estimate the property attributes and values.
The local information is scored as 5 out of 5 and is considered of high accuracy.
The condition of a property plays an important role in determining its value, with the degree of impact varying by property type, size and location.
For 91, Fernley Road, Birmingham, we estimate a market value of £294,596 and a rental value of £1,299 per month when presented in very good decorative order. Should the property require extensive cosmetic improvement, those figures would reduce to £260,928 and £1,150 per month respectively.
Over the last year, 91, Fernley Road, Birmingham has seen its estimated sale value fall by £10,219 (3.6%) and its estimated rental value move down by £13 per month (1.1%). This results in an estimated gross rental yield of 5.3%.
HM Land Registry records the plot of land for 91, Fernley Road, Birmingham as measuring 197 m2.
That makes it the 6th largest plot in the postcode, where all 43 other houses have recorded plot data.
91, Fernley Road, Birmingham has an Energy Performance Rating (EPC) of D. This is based on the most recent assessment, dated 11 Apr 2016.
The property is connected to mains gas and has fully double glazed windows. It is heated using Boiler and radiators, mains gas.
